faa_routes: FAA Preferred Routes (2010)
A network of air traffic routes, from the FAA (Federal Aviation Administration) National Flight Data Center (NFDC) preferred routes database (www.fly.faa.gov). Date of extraction is prior to 2010. Nodes represent airports or service centers, and a directed edge is the preferred route between airport i and airport j.
This network has 1226 nodes and 2615 edges.
Tags: Transportation, Airport, Unweighted

Solar PV capacity still chugging along at 4 GW/year in the Netherlands, reaching 24 GW by end-2023. That's 1.35 kW per inhabitant, and way above the national peak demand (~18 GW)
Fed by generous government support, including continued net metering for residential systems.

edit_wikiquote: Wikiquote edits (2010)
A bipartite user-page network extracted from Wikiquotes. A user connects to a page if that user edited that page. Edits (edges) are timestamped. Edge weights represent counts of the number of edits.
This network has 1126 nodes and 3075 edges.
Tags: Informational, Web graph, Multigraph, Timestamps

physics_collab: Multilayer physicist collaborations (2015)
Two multiplex networks of coauthorships among the Pierre Auger Collaboration of physicists (2010-2012) and among researchers who have posted preprints on arXiv.org (all papers up to May 2014). Layers represent different categories of publication, and an edge's weight indicates the number of reports written by the authors. These layers are one-mode projections from the underlying author-paper bipartite network.

hyves: Hyves friendship network (2010)
A network of friendships among users of Hyves, an online social networking site in the Netherlands (comparable to Facebook at the time). Nodes represent users and an edge exists if two users are friends. These data were crawled in December 2010.
This network has 1402673 nodes and 2777419 edges.
Tags: Social, Online, Unweighted

edit_wikibooks: Wikipedia book edits (2010)
Two bipartite user-page networks extracted from Wikipedia, about books. A user connects to a page if that user edited that page. Edits (edges) are timestamped. Edge weights represent counts of the number of edits.
This network has 1135 nodes and 2572 edges.
Tags: Informational, Web graph, Multigraph, Timestamps
